Platforms, geo, and stack choices
Flutter and React Native suit shared codebases when UX can stay consistent; Swift/SwiftUI and Kotlin fit when platform-native performance or deep OS APIs dominate. Firebase, WebSockets, and payment gateways are wired for the markets you sell into—App Store and Play policies differ by region, and UAE/KSA releases often need local payment and content considerations. iOS & Android Mobile App Engineering — frequently asked questions
- Do you build native or cross-platform?
- Both. We use Flutter and React Native for shared codebases, and Swift/Kotlin when platform-specific performance or offline behavior requires it.
- How do you handle offline field use?
- We design explicit sync queues, conflict policies, and telemetry—proven on enterprise field-force apps where connectivity fails mid-write.
